WebF = G M m r 2. where M and m are the masses of the two bodies attracting each other. Let's say M is the mass of the earth and m of the object we're dropping. Using F = m a = G M m r 2. We can rearrange to find a = G M r 2, independent of the mass of the object. Thus all object accelerate at the same rate under gravity alone. Share. WebFeb 15, 2012 · In a vacuum, gravity causes all objects to fall at the same rate. The mass of the object does not matter. If a person drops a hammer and a feather, air will make the feather fall more slowly.
